Observability’s Gaslighting Problem: “Send Less Data” Isn’t a Strategy
A familiar pattern is emerging in observability conversations. As telemetry volumes grow and costs rise, the default recommendation is often to collect less data: Sample more, retain less, index selectively, filter earlier, and reduce cardinality until the economics become manageable. Some of this is reasonable. No system benefits from unlimited accumulation without curation. But when […]
